diff options
author | nia <nia@pkgsrc.org> | 2021-10-04 14:21:21 +0000 |
---|---|---|
committer | nia <nia@pkgsrc.org> | 2021-10-04 14:21:21 +0000 |
commit | 03474206a45e738551b870e91ca99185673b7cb5 (patch) | |
tree | f894f6c252ab67395efb70319637f7f1bfe0fdb8 /mk/compiler | |
parent | 46ee2f7b8fe8ed03feb6985f4a8d5c7261a6477d (diff) | |
download | pkgsrc-03474206a45e738551b870e91ca99185673b7cb5.tar.gz |
mk: omit space between -z and relro
prevents mangling by wrappers in mysterious circumstances
Diffstat (limited to 'mk/compiler')
-rw-r--r-- | mk/compiler/clang.mk | 6 | ||||
-rw-r--r-- | mk/compiler/gcc.mk | 6 |
2 files changed, 6 insertions, 6 deletions
diff --git a/mk/compiler/clang.mk b/mk/compiler/clang.mk index c39d2c14e9f..55fedbadeb0 100644 --- a/mk/compiler/clang.mk +++ b/mk/compiler/clang.mk @@ -1,4 +1,4 @@ -# $NetBSD: clang.mk,v 1.27 2021/08/03 07:28:15 nia Exp $ +# $NetBSD: clang.mk,v 1.28 2021/10/04 14:21:21 nia Exp $ # # This is the compiler definition for the clang compiler. # @@ -57,9 +57,9 @@ _CTF_CFLAGS= -gdwarf-2 # The user can choose the level of RELRO. .if ${PKGSRC_USE_RELRO} == "partial" -_RELRO_LDFLAGS= -Wl,-z,relro +_RELRO_LDFLAGS= -Wl,-zrelro .else -_RELRO_LDFLAGS= -Wl,-z,relro -Wl,-z,now +_RELRO_LDFLAGS= -Wl,-zrelro -Wl,-znow .endif # The user can choose the level of stack smashing protection. diff --git a/mk/compiler/gcc.mk b/mk/compiler/gcc.mk index 7fe4bd8b710..7ddf207dde2 100644 --- a/mk/compiler/gcc.mk +++ b/mk/compiler/gcc.mk @@ -1,4 +1,4 @@ -# $NetBSD: gcc.mk,v 1.227 2021/10/01 11:56:12 nia Exp $ +# $NetBSD: gcc.mk,v 1.228 2021/10/04 14:21:21 nia Exp $ # # This is the compiler definition for the GNU Compiler Collection. # @@ -414,9 +414,9 @@ CWRAPPERS_APPEND.cc+= ${_FORTIFY_CFLAGS} # The user can choose the level of RELRO. .if ${PKGSRC_USE_RELRO} == "partial" -_RELRO_LDFLAGS= -Wl,-z,relro +_RELRO_LDFLAGS= -Wl,-zrelro .else -_RELRO_LDFLAGS= -Wl,-z,relro -Wl,-z,now +_RELRO_LDFLAGS= -Wl,-zrelro -Wl,-znow .endif _STACK_CHECK_CFLAGS= -fstack-check |